您要解码的内容不是有效的JSON。这将是有效的:

{
    "Salesorder": {
        "sales_id": "SOO1",
        "customer_name": "CUST1",
        "totalprice": "200"
    },
    "OrderDetails": {
        "sales_id": "SOO1",
        "item_name": "ITEM1",
        "qty": "2",
        "price": "100"
    }
}
但你所给予的是:

{
    "Salesorder": {
        "sales_id": "SOO1",
        "customer_name": "CUST1",
        "totalprice": "200"
    },
    "OrderDetails": {
        "sales_id": "SOO1",
        "item_name": "ITEM1",
        "qty": "2",
        "price": "100"
    },
    {   // Things become invalid here
        "sales_id": "SOO2",
        "item_name": "ITEM2",
        "qty": "3",
        "price": "200"
    }
}
看起来您正试图给出一个对象列表,在这种情况下,您需要将这些对象括在方括号中
[]
,否则您必须为第二个
OrderDetails
对象提供自己的键。

尝试以下操作:

package main

import (
    "encoding/json"
    "fmt"
)

type Order struct {
    SalesId     string `json:"sales_id"`
    Customer    string `json:"customer_name"`
    TotalPrice  string `json:"totalprice"`
}

type OrderDetails struct {
    SalesId   string `json:"sales_id"`
    ItemName  string `json:"item_name"`
    Qty       string `json:"qty"`
    Price     string `json:"price"`
}

type Temp struct {
    Salesorder Order                  `json:"Salesorder"`
    Salesorderdetails []OrderDetails  `json:"OrderDetails"`
}

func main() {
    jsonByteArray := []byte(`[{"Salesorder":{"sales_id":"SOO1","customer_name":"CUST1","totalprice":"200"}, "OrderDetails":[{"sales_id":"SOO1","item_name":"ITEM1","qty":"2","price":"100"},{"sales_id":"SOO2","item_name":"ITEM2","qty":"3","price":"200"}]}]`)

    var temp []Temp

    err := json.Unmarshal(jsonByteArray, &temp)
    if err != nil {
        panic(err)
    }

    //fmt.Printf("%+v\n", temp)

    // Printing all Orders with some details
    for _, order := range temp {
        fmt.Println("Customer:", order.Salesorder.Customer)

        for _, details := range order.Salesorderdetails {
            fmt.Printf("    ItemName: %s, Price: %s\n", details.ItemName, details.Price)
        }
    }
}

OrderDetails现在是一个数组
